On Aug. 30, at approximately 9:49 p.m., officers responded to the 4600 block of York Road to investigate a call for a discharging.
Upon arrival, officers located evidence of a shooting but were unable to locate a victim on the scene. Officers were then advised that a walk-in shooting victim was located at an area hospital.
Upon arrival, officers observed a 32-year-old male suffering from a non-life-threatening graze wound.
Northern District shooting detectives with the Baltimore Police Department responded and assumed control over this investigation.
Detectives are asking anyone with information to contact them at 410-396-2455.
